Scottsdale, Arizona, US, is a desert city in Maricopa County, established in 1894. It was originally named "Orange Groves" due to the many citrus trees, but was later renamed to its current name after Winfield Scott, a US Army chaplain. The city is known for its Southwestern architecture, arts scene, and upscale shopping. A notable attraction is the Taliesin West, the former winter home and school of architect Frank Lloyd Wright. Today, Scottsdale has a population of over 250,000 and is a popular tourist destination.
